FrimpongFormer President John Dramani Mahama has met with ex-President John Rawlings as he finalizes discussions before he announces his running mate for the 2020 presidential election.
“I called on @officeofJJR, this morning in his office, to discuss a number of NDC-related issues. Very warm discussions as always,” Mr Mahama wrote on Facebook sighted by us.
The National Democratic Congress (NDC) and its flagbearer John Mahama have been criticised over the issue of who partners John Mahama as running mate into the 2020 general elections.
Many names, including daughter of Rawlings and Member of Parliament (MP) for Korle Klottey Dr Zanetor Rawlings, have popped up as possible running mates of Mr Mahama.
Analysts have suggested that Mr Mahama pick someone who can match Dr Mahamudu Bawumia, who is running mate of President Akufo-Addo.
Earlier, rumours were rife that former long-serving Finance Minister Kwesi Botchwey had been settled on.
The ruling New Patriotic Party(NPP) has criticised John Mahama for not picking a running mate for such a long time after he was elected flagbearer.
So far, prominent persons in the party appear to be leading the race for the running mate slot.
Sources reveal that seniors like Prof Kwesi Botchwey, Dr Kwabena Dufuor and Prof Jane Naana Opoku Agyeman have had their names in high consideration for the vacant position after the former President was made to settle an Akan.
Others in contention are MP for Ahafo North, Eric Opoku, Alex Mould and former Managing Director of the Tema Oil Refinery (TOR) and Bulk Oil Supply and Storage (BOST) Kingsley Awuah-Darko.
